A TREE planting session will take place in Charvil on Saturday, November 29 from 2.30pm to 4.30pm.
Residents are invited to join the parish council in planting trees around the village, including in Lime Tree Avenue and the hedgerows around the car park at East Park Farm.
A horse chestnut tree will also be planted as a memorial to those who died during the covid pandemic.
The meeting point is on the service road towards Margaret Gimblett Pavilion off Park Lane.
